The Carbon Express Piledriver Crossbolt 20in Moon 6-pack features the heaviest carbon bolts in the CX lineup, weighing 442 grains for maximum kinetic energy and knock-down power. Engineered with advanced composite materials for durability and spine consistency, these bolts maintain a strict ±0.004" straightness tolerance for exceptional accuracy. Each pack includes six 20-inch bolts fletched with 4" vanes and equipped with Moon nocks plus six universal flat nocks, making it the ultimate choice for serious hunters seeking reliable, repeatable performance.

Fantastic arrow.
Don't use cheap arrows. If you prowl around the online stores (this one included), you'll see all kinds of arrows offered. There are some where, for a fairly low price point, you can get 10 or more arrows in a pack, and you'll start to self-rationalize buying them. You'll get the urge to say "well, how bad can they be, *really*? I can just use them for practice!" Resist this urge. While price does not always equal quality, it's usually what finance types call a Leading Indicator. The thing you're looking for is a established brand with a good history of making quality arrows...and since you're a crossbow shooter, arrows that are specifically designed for the increased stresses of the crossbow platform, which are the correct length, have the correct fletching, and ideally allow for interchangeable nocks. Further, there should be no distinction between the arrows you practice with and the arrows you use in the field, so the arrows you choose need to be durable. These are such a product. They are the heaviest in the Carbon Express line, at 342 gr sans head/field tip. You will get best results if your rig can fling at least a 442 gr arrow at 300 fps. This is my favorite arrow, as I found it to be very quiet in shooting, stable in flight, and hard hitting on impact. In sum, in a 9mm world, this is a .45 ACP. Moon nocks are pre installed, but flat nocks are included and I always swap them out so I don't have to worry about the nock aligning precisely with the fletching. It works for me and I have had nothing but good experience with these arrows. They are fantastic.

Surprisingly as advertised. Pile driving force!
For starters my initial dozen shots grouped well grouping 2-3 inches at 25 yards. I shot these all free hand with a 10- 15 mph west wind. I use a Centerpoint 425 Amped Crossbow. Notably 2-3 inches lower as compared to the Barnett Headhunter 20 inch arrows I've been using. Those arrows really shoot well and I believe faster as they are 40-50 grains lighter. Notably the Pile drivers pull out easier than the Headhunters. Which also probably leads to the greater penetration. And boy do they sink it a couple inches deeper than the Headhunters. I'll try to repost some pictures of accuracy and penetration. I have no complaints. It's a seemingly good arrow. For the money it's a great practice arrow and possibly a great hunting arrow as well. I'll hunt with whatever arrow shoots the best consistently thru my bow. A well placed shot doesn't need bone crushing penetration. Especially on Whitetails. Pictures are 30 yard 3inch by 1-1/2 grouping Wind 15 mph West. Also aiming high bull as the bullseye is too soft now and not for these arrows.
